As we celebrate Advent this season, we pause to remember the amazing peace that Jesus left behind. In John 14:27, Jesus promised His disciples that He would leave them with a gift of peace that the world cannot give. This peace is way more than just avoiding conflict, but a deep sense of calmness and security from God's never-ending love. Let's hold onto this precious gift as we tackle life's hurdles and challenges. It's our ticket to a life filled with confidence and calm, no matter what comes our way.

    Last Sunday, the "I Am" series continued with Jesus declaring Himself as the Good Shepherd. Josh's message emphasizes God's sacrificial love for His sheep, contrasting the Good Shepherd with a hireling and exposing false perceptions of God. Old Testament references enrich the narrative, inviting us to embrace the transformative truth that the Good Shepherd is present, protective, and passionately loving.
